In the past, Dell has made average tablets for very low prices. The Venue 8 7840 is a wonderful exception to the rule, and a truly amazing tablet. It's the best-looking Android tablet I've ever used, and second in performance only to the Nexus 9. It coul...

The 7000 looks good. It looks really good. I think it's the sharpest Android tablet I've ever seen. Those tiny bezels look great, and that slimness is almost beyond belief. It's not just the body the 2560 x 1600 OLED screen is fantastic too, The battery
The 7000's asymmetrical design can be more annoying than a more traditional bezel layout at times. The RealSense cameras are a letdown. Depth-sensing Lytro-style refocusing tech in your tablet could probably be cool, but the apps and cameras are iffy. Th
Are you looking for a smallish Android tablet with a great screen? Then yes. The 7000 is the best one you can buy. Samsung's similarly priced Galaxy Tab S is no slouch, but loses points for its lacklustre design and Samsung's TouchWiz skin.But mostly, the...
